From Click to Conversation: Building a Frictionless Contact Form and Bulletproof Form Submission

BlogLeave a Comment on From Click to Conversation: Building a Frictionless Contact Form and Bulletproof Form Submission

From Click to Conversation: Building a Frictionless Contact Form and Bulletproof Form Submission

Designing a High-Converting Contact Form

A high-converting contact form starts with ruthless simplicity. Every extra field is a decision tax, so gather only what’s essential to act on the inquiry: name, email, message, and one clarifying field, if truly needed. Keep labels clear and persistent, avoid placeholder-only labeling, and provide concise helper text where users commonly hesitate. The goal is to reduce ambiguity at each step, minimizing cognitive load and accelerating completion without sacrificing context or quality.

Visual hierarchy guides effortless scanning: group related inputs, use adequate spacing, and employ distinct, high-contrast buttons for primary actions. For error handling, show inline, field-specific messages that are polite, specific, and immediately visible. Paired with real-time validation for format errors, this approach prevents users from submitting a form riddled with issues, then facing a wall of red. Offer a clear success state with confirmation text and an optional next step, such as scheduling a call or downloading a relevant resource, to continue the momentum.

Trust signals amplify response rates. Display a brief privacy note near the submit button, link to policies, and avoid asking for data that feels disproportionate to the request. Add microcopy that sets expectations for response times and outcomes, which reduces anxiety and drop-offs. Accessibility is non-negotiable: ensure logical focus order, visible focus states, adequate color contrast, and labels that announce purpose to assistive technologies. Keyboard-only navigation, descriptive button text, and meaningful error summaries are part of inclusive design that expands reach and reduces friction.

Optimization thrives on measurement. Track field-level completion time, abandonment points, and the delta between page views and successful submissions. Experiment with single versus multi-step flows: a multi-step form can feel lighter when fields are distributed sensibly, but only if progress indicators and quick steps are used. For mobile users, reduce typing: leverage input modes, concise text, and autosuggest where appropriate. Finally, bake in anti-spam protection that respects humans—honeypots, behavioral signals, or modern CAPTCHAs only when absolutely necessary—so genuine prospects glide through while bots are blocked silently.

Engineering Reliable Form Submission: Validation, Delivery, and Security

Beyond UX, the foundation of truly dependable form submission is robust engineering. Client-side validation prevents obvious typos, but server-side validation is the final authority—never trust the browser alone. Sanitize inputs, normalize formats, and enforce constraints (e.g., email length, message size) consistently. Use idempotent endpoints to prevent duplicates if a user resubmits, and return structured, human-readable error messages that your interface can display cleanly. A resilient pipeline creates confidence for both users and teams.

Deliverability is a frequent blind spot. If your contact form triggers email notifications, implement SPF, DKIM, and DMARC to improve inbox placement. Queue outbound mail and implement retries with exponential backoff. Consider storing submissions in a database first, then sending notifications asynchronously to avoid timeouts or user-visible delays. A user should get instantaneous confirmation even if your downstream email provider is experiencing latency. For transparency, log each submission with timestamps, source IP (respecting privacy laws), and processing outcomes for auditing and troubleshooting.

Security requires layered defenses. Use HTTPS everywhere, enforce CSRF protection, and rate-limit endpoints to deter abuse. Apply spam filtering that weighs message content, frequency, and reputation signals rather than relying solely on captchas. Encrypt data at rest where sensitive details are involved, manage keys properly, and set retention policies that reflect the principle of data minimization. For international traffic, consider edge validation and region-aware storage to meet localization and compliance needs, especially under GDPR or similar frameworks.

Not every team wants to maintain infrastructure for collecting inquiries. In those cases, platforms specializing in form submission can reduce operational overhead by handling routing, storage, notifications, and analytics without standing up a custom backend. Paired with progressive enhancement—functional HTML forms, enriched via JavaScript—you get resilient experiences that degrade gracefully. Always add clear loading states on submission, disable the button to avoid double clicks, and use optimistic UI that acknowledges the action instantly. With robust logging and monitoring, issues are discoverable before they damage pipelines or trust.

Real-World Patterns and Case Studies: Forms that Earn Responses

Consider a B2B SaaS vendor that consolidated a sprawling, multi-purpose contact form into two contextual flows: sales inquiries and technical support. By removing five non-critical fields and adding a short dropdown for inquiry type, the team cut average completion time by 38% and increased lead submissions by 24%. The most significant lift came from transparent response expectations—“Sales replies within one business day; support within four hours”—which reduced uncertainty and abandonment. Inline validation addressed 80% of data errors before submission, improving lead quality and reducing follow-up friction.

A local services company—think home repairs or landscaping—reframed its form around immediate value: an instant slot-checker and a brief, guided message prompt. Rather than an open text area alone, the prompt suggested what to include (“location, preferred time windows, service type”), which produced richer, actionable messages. The form auto-detected service areas by ZIP code and only displayed the file upload option when the user indicated a need for a quote with photos. Conversions rose as the path aligned with user intent, while conditional fields kept the experience light for simpler requests.

In e-commerce, a retailer reduced returns by positioning a pre-purchase advisory form submission near size guides. The form captured height, weight, and product interest, then routed to stylists with product context. The team applied queuing to ensure responses within two hours during peak seasons. On the backend, submissions were stored immediately, emails were queued, and if an email provider hiccuped, the system retried while customers still received on-page confirmation and an expected reply time. The result: a 15% uplift in conversion on high-return categories and fewer one-line messages like “Does this fit?” with no details.

Nonprofits benefit from credibility cues. A privacy-first note alongside the contact form reassures supporters, and a human, appreciative success message encourages ongoing engagement. When donation-related inquiries spike during campaigns, load-tested endpoints with rate limiting shield systems from sudden surges while preserving legitimate access. Using event-driven processing—capturing submissions, tagging them by campaign, and routing to the right volunteer cohort—keeps response quality high despite volume. Across these scenarios, the common thread is clarity: simpler fields, clear expectations, resilient delivery, and compassionate microcopy that respects attention and time.

Leave a Reply

Your email address will not be published. Required fields are marked *

Back To Top